色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

echart json下載

錢諍諍1年前7瀏覽0評論

在Web開發中,可視化圖表的需求越來越多,Echart作為一款功能強大且易用的可視化庫,受到了廣泛的關注。本文將介紹如何使用Echart來實現JSON數據的下載和導出。

Echart提供了一些非常方便的API來實現JSON數據的下載,比如可以使用以下的代碼片段:

// 創建一個 Blob 對象
var blob = new Blob([data]);
// 創建一個指向 URL 的臨時鏈接
var url = window.URL.createObjectURL(blob);
// 創建一個包含鏈接的a元素
var a = document.createElement('a');
a.href = url;
a.download = filename;
// 觸發鏈接的點擊事件
a.click();
// 移除臨時 URL
window.URL.revokeObjectURL(url);

這段代碼通過創建Blob對象和使用URL.createObjectURL()方法創建一個指向該Blob的URL,然后將這個URL賦值給一個包含download屬性的a元素,并觸發其click()方法來使瀏覽器開始下載該JSON文件。

將以上代碼封裝為一個函數可以更加方便地使用:

function downloadJson(data, filename) {
var blob = new Blob([data]);
var url = window.URL.createObjectURL(blob);
var a = document.createElement('a');
a.href = url;
a.download = filename;
a.click();
window.URL.revokeObjectURL(url);
}

調用該函數時只需要傳入要下載的JSON數據和文件名即可實現JSON數據的下載。

除了下載JSON數據外,Echart還提供了導出圖表數據、圖片等各種功能,不僅方便了數據的傳輸與分享,也可以為Web應用程增添更多的靈活性。在項目中使用Echart并充分發揮其優勢,將大大提高開發效率。